Revolutionary Technology: Lithium to be Produced from Geothermal Sources
2.4M
VIEWS
Share on FacebookShare on Twitter


Vulcan Power has accomplished €2.2 billion in financing to transition to lithium manufacturing from geothermal brine in Germany. The mission goals for a home and sustainable lithium provide by 2028.

Australian firm Vulcan Power has introduced {that a} important stage has been reached in its geothermal-based lithium mission in Germany’s Higher Rhine Valley. The corporate has finalized €2.2 billion in financing for the Lionheart mission, which depends on acquiring lithium from scorching, extremely mineralized brine extracted from geothermal reservoirs.

Due to this funding, the set up of full industrial services, following pilot-scale research, will start within the coming days. Vulcan states that lithium produced from geothermal sources will likely be prepared at a industrial scale in 2028.

Each Sustainable and Extremely Clear

Lionheart locations a singular course of on the heart of Europe’s objective to determine a home and sustainable lithium provide chain, combining geothermal power with mineral manufacturing. Below the mission, scorching brine drawn from deep geothermal reservoirs is used concurrently for power era and lithium extraction. As soon as the fluid is extracted underground, lithium ions are separated by way of a chemical course of and transformed into lithium hydroxide utilized in battery manufacturing. This technique affords a low-carbon manufacturing mannequin of strategic significance to Europe, characterised by zero fossil gas consumption and minimal waste era.

The mission additionally features a geothermal energy plant that can present renewable electrical energy and warmth to the area. Thus, the extracted fluid transforms into each a useful resource for mineral processing and an power supply for native communities. As is understood, the EU and plenty of different areas are depending on China for important uncooked supplies. Subsequently, such initiatives are much more useful than normal. Europe is carefully monitoring this mission as geothermal-based lithium is considered as one of many cleanest strategies of home manufacturing. The necessity for Europe to show to its personal sources is made extra evident by China’s decisive function in international lithium commerce and the dominance of giants like CATL on the planet battery market.

Batteries for 500,000 Autos

In its definitive feasibility examine revealed in February 2023, Vulcan introduced it will attain an annual manufacturing capability of 24,000 tons of lithium hydroxide monohydrate (LHM). This goal is maintained with the brand new financing. The corporate states that this quantity will likely be adequate for the manufacturing of roughly 500,000 electrical car batteries per 12 months.

Patrons for the lithium to be produced within the first section of the mission have already been confirmed. Lengthy-term provide agreements have been signed with Umicore, LG Power Resolution, Stellantis, and Glencore. LG Power Resolution will take 31,000 tons over six years, whereas Umicore will take 23,000 tons in the identical interval. Stellantis will buy a complete of 128,000 tons over ten years, and Glencore will buy between 36,000 and 44,000 tons over eight years.
